MySQL数据库的监控工具种类繁多,从开源到商业解决方案应有尽有,这些工具可以帮助企业或个人有效地监视数据库性能、健康状况和安全性,确保数据库的高效运行,以下是一些常用的MySQL监控工具的介绍:
1、SigNoz
概述:SigNoz是一个开源的应用性能监控(APM)工具,特别适合于监视现代云原生应用。
特点:支持分布式跟踪,能够可视化用户请求的整体执行情况,帮助识别性能瓶颈,提供仪表板构建器,用于定制监控视图。
适用场景:适合需要全面监控微服务架构和云原生应用的企业。
2、Prometheus
概述:Prometheus是一个开源的系统监控和警报工具包,常用于收集和存储时间序列数据。
特点:基于时间序列的数据捕获,可以与Grafana结合使用以提供丰富的图表展示,需要安装MySQL Exporter来收集MySQL指标。
适用场景:适合需要详细时间序列数据分析和强大警报功能的环境。
3、MySQL Enterprise Monitor
概述:作为MySQL企业版的一部分,这是一个全面的MySQL监控解决方案。
特点:提供基于云的远程监控、查询分析可视化、支持MySQL集群监控、实时健康状态上报及易配置性。
适用场景:适合大型企业或对MySQL依赖度高的组织。
4、Paessler PRTG Network Monitor
概述:PRTG是一个网络监视工具,其MySQL监控只是产品的一部分。
特点:提供预定义的传感器来监视MySQL数据库的性能指标,如可用性和执行时间,并允许通过创建自动请求检查总请求时间。
适用场景:适合需要综合IT基础设施监控的用户。
5、Sematext
概述:Sematext是一个企业级的监控工具,提供详细的仪表板用于跟踪MySQL性能指标。
特点:支持多种IT系统和基础设施的监控解决方案。
适用场景:适合需要集中监控多个系统性能的企业。
6、Solarwinds
概述:Solarwinds是一个全面的IT设施管理平台,提供包括MySQL在内的多种数据库监控解决方案。
特点:提供数据库性能监视(DPM)功能,可以监视系统中的组件如数据库、进程、CPU等的大量指标。
适用场景:适合需要全方位IT设施监控的大型组织。
7、Spotlight on MySQL
概述:这是一款具有漂亮UI界面的客户端工具,可以监控MySQL的IO、qcache、连接数、buffer pool等。
特点:提供预警功能,支持多台服务器同时监控。
适用场景:适合需要直观图形界面进行数据库监控的管理员。
8、Lepus天兔
概述:一个开源的国产监控平台,可以监控MySQL的慢查询、qcache、连接数、buffer pool等。
特点:支持多台服务器同时监控,配置灵活。
适用场景:适合国内用户或喜欢开源解决方案的技术团队。
9、Netdata
概述:Netdata是一个开源的数据库、系统、容器和应用程序监控项目,支持多种数据库引擎和虚拟机指标。
特点:可以运行在物理机、虚拟服务器、云平台或Kubernetes集群上,信息美观地呈现在仪表盘中。
适用场景:适合需要在多种环境下进行统一监控的用户。
选择合适的MySQL监控工具时,应考虑具体的业务需求、技术栈兼容性以及预算等因素,无论是开源还是商业解决方案,关键在于能够满足实际的监控需求,并提供有效的数据支持以优化数据库性能和管理效率。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1230031.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复